Well I'm getting decentish guiding now.  Oddly I think part of the problem I was having is that my polar alignment is much better so I am getting a very tight error in Dec but that exposes the error in PA so I was getting elongated stars.  I've made some changes and I'm getting the same overall RMS error (0.7"  but the error is more even on both axis so the stars are rounder...

I'm still a fair way off of the guide performance I was getting before I took my sabbatical from the hobby though - I am looking at an old guide graph with 0.34" in RA and overall 0.52" RMS but of course I am imaging a different part of the sky...
